Employment Services Manager (RAES)

ABOUT BYNOE

Bynoe CACS Ltd is a well-known and established indigenous organisation, focusing on Public Housing, Employment, Enterprise Development and Youth Engagement. Established in 1975, the co-operative is pro-active in the implementation and delivery of various community development programs.

ABOUT THE ROLE

The Employment Services Manager (RAES) holds the responsibility for driving performance and compliance in the delivery of the Remote Australia Employment Services program.

This position is critical to the success in meeting our contractual obligations to the National Indigenous Australians Agency (NIAA), as well as delivering a superior service to our participants/jobseekers and community stakeholders.

Based in Normanton, the position will be responsible for delivering quality employment services across the region including the Normanton, Croydon, Kurumba, Burketown and Gregory communities.

TO BE SUCCESSFUL YOU WILL NEED

  • Open QLD 'C' Class manual drivers licence;
  • Working with Children Blue Card & National Police Check;
  • A relevant Bachelor's Degree with relevant industry experience or lesser qualifications with significant experience, expertise and competence relevant to the position;
  • Current knowledge or ability to gain knowledge of labour market conditions/opportunities across the service delivery region;
  • Experience in/or understanding of employment and/or community service programs;
  • Excellent knowledge of indigenous culture and issues surrounding remote indigenous communities and the challenges they may face relating to obtaining employment;
  • Experience working in regional and remote communities
  • Ability to develop, lead and inspire a dedicated team of employment services professionals.
